/* header */
.header{height:60px;top:0px;width:100%;z-index:50;position:fixed;}
.header{background:#303030;opacity:1;}
/* footer */
.footer{clear:both;margin:0px;width:100%;position:fixed;bottom:0;}
#copyright{margin-left:0px;padding:10px 0 10px 10px;}
.foot{margin-bottom:10px;margin-top:10px;}
.footer{background:#303030;color:#F5FFEA;opacity:1;}
/* navigation */
/* form */
.menu{max-width:90%;margin:0 auto;display:flex;flex-direction:row-reverse;}
.menu a{text-decoration:none;line-height:150%;padding-bottom:5px;}
.menu ul{padding-left:0;margin-bottom:0;}
.menu__list{display:flex;flex-direction:row-reverse;}
.menu__list li{padding:5px;margin:10px;}
.menu__list .dropDown::after{content:' ▾ ';display:inline-block;margin-left:5px;}
.menu__list__dropDown{display:none;position:absolute;padding-top:5px;}
/* appearance */
.menu{background:#303030;}
.menu a{color:#C3FDB8;}
.menu a:hover{color:DeepPink;border-bottom:2px solid DeepPink;}
.menu ul li{list-style:none;}
.menu__list__dropDown{background:#303030;}
/* @media */
@media screen and (max-width:725px){.menu{max-width:96%;}
.menu #toggle{position:absolute;right:1%;top:20px;padding:10px 40px 10px 0px;}
.menu #toggle:hover{color:none;border-bottom:2px solid transparent;}
.menu #toggle span,
.menu #toggle span::before,
.menu #toggle span::after{content:'';height:5px;width:35px;background:#C3FDB8;position:absolute;display:block;transition:all 0.5s ease-in-out;}
.menu #toggle span:before{top:-10px;}
.menu #toggle span:after{bottom:-10px;}
.menu #toggle.active span{background-color:transparent;}
.menu #toggle.active span:before,
.menu #toggle.active span:after{top:0;}
.menu #toggle.active span:before{-webkit-transform:rotate(45deg);transform:rotate(45deg);}
.menu #toggle.active span:after{-webkit-transform:rotate(-45deg);transform:rotate(-45deg);}
.menu__list{display:none;position:absolute;margin-top:20px;padding:0 25px;top:60px;border-radius:10px;}
.menu__list:after{width:0px;height:0px;position:absolute;top:0%;right:10px;content:'';transform:translate(0%,-100%);border-left:10px solid transparent;border-right:10px solid transparent;border-bottom:10px solid #303030;}
.menu__list__dropDown{display:block;position:relative;}
.menu__list li{padding-left:10px;margin:0;}
.menu ul ul{margin:0;}
.menu__list{box-shadow:5px 10px 20px 10px darkgray;background:#303030;}
}
@media screen and (min-width:725px){.menu__list{display:flex !important;flex-direction:row;}
.menu ul ul{margin:0;}
}
/* media */
/* Valeur par défaut commune à toutes tailles */
.main article{margin-left:1em;}
/* Responsive :galerie */
@media (min-width:320px){#galerie ul{padding-left:7.5%;}
}
@media (min-width:550px){#galerie ul{padding-left:10%;}
}
